Rav Cordovero's work on the 13 Middos.
He explains each known attribute of G-d and how we can work on improving ourselves by imitating those attributes to the best of our abiility. This sefer offers an eye-opening journey of self-discovery and character refinement.
Printed in a new bold print for easy reading and understanding.
Rav Moshe ben Yaakov Cordovero, one of the most profound and systematic exponents of the teachings of the Zohar and a leading figure in the circle of mystics, was born in 1522 and died in 1570, at the age of 48. His book Tomer Devorah is an ethical treatise devoted to the doctrine of the imitation of G-d. The book was first published in Venice in 1588.
